One of the main reasons why using a pure water filter is so important for window cleaning is because it helps to remove impurities from the water. These impurities can leave streaks and spots on your windows, making them look dirty and unattractive. By using a pure water filter, you can ensure that the water you are using is free from contaminants, resulting in a streak-free finish every time.
Another benefit of using a pure water filter for window cleaning is that it helps to prevent mineral buildup on your windows. Hard water contains high levels of minerals such as calcium and magnesium, which can leave behind unsightly deposits on your windows over time. These deposits not only make your windows look dirty, but they can also cause damage to the glass if left untreated. By using a pure water filter, you can ensure that the water you are using is free from these minerals, preventing buildup and extending the life of your windows.
